Spain Study Tour
Colegios Ramón y Cajal and Corbett Prep’s longstanding relationship started when Paloma Sanz, whose grandfather founded the prestigious family-owned school in Madrid, visited Tampa to learn about teaching strategies and the M.O.R.E. Model (Multiple Options for Results in Education) for increasing student achievement. Since then, several groups of Spanish teachers have visited Corbett Prep, and Dr. Joyce Burick Swarzman, President of Initiatives and Training, has trained faculty and staff at the Madrid school as well as 20 other schools.
Encouraging personal, international connections is important at Corbett Prep as it helps prepare students for the future by teaching them to think globally. Through student visits and teacher trainings, Corbett Prep has developed strong ties to Spain, China, and Belize.
ABOUT THE PROGRAM: Corbett Prep students from fifth through eighth grade may participate in an international study tour to Spain for two weeks each spring. These global travelers stay with families from Madrid’s prestigious school Colegios Ramón y Cajal. They attend classes with a host buddy and tour Madrid and the surrounding areas with the Corbett Prep traveling team.
